This article aims to overview some hadith[s] concerning justice and equality among wives in the practice of polygamy. This is literature-based research. In this study, documentation technique was employed in order to collect the data and used takhrij al-Hadith approach. Then, they were analysed by using descriptive analysis method. The result reveals that polygamy might be allowed in certain conditions, especially when a husband could be just and equal in a household among his wives. Practically, this requirement is somewhat challenging. Besides faith and obedience, justice and equality in a family can only be achieved if there is a high optimism, strong confidence, and good paradigm. Although some wives consider it as ‘ain al-sukhty (hatred paradigm), others percieve it as ‘ain al-ridha (pleased paradigm). Unfortunately, to overcome this problematic matter for polygamists in the recent day, justice and equality as the key points in a household should realistically be understood well as what the Prophet Muhammad Peace Be Upon Him (PBUH) had practiced. A positive atmosphere is likely possible to realize in a polygamous household.
<p class="ABSTRACTJUDUL">The purpose of this study was to estimate the instrument of reading and writing capability of the Qur’an in the practicum program students of the Faculty of Tarbiyah and Teacher Training IAIN Sultan Amai Gorontalo. This type of research is quantitative with an analysis approach to the generalization theory variance through the G-Study concept with a multifacet design p x r x I three facet variations. The results of the study prove the instrument of reading and reading ability of the Koran was tested, namely the estimated coefficient of reliability of the combined scores of the reading and writing assessment of the Koran from 20 students who were rated by 4 rater of 10 items which were judged by the magnitude of generalizability coefficient value of 0.82749 . The need analysis of poor housewives empowerment in the development of Gorontalo special handicraft business “Mohalamu Tiohu” AbstractThis study aims to analyze the needs of poor housewives through the development of Gorontalo’s special handicraft product design which is well known as “Mohalamu Tiohu” or mendong (Fimbrystlis Globulosa) plait as the guidance effort. The method used in this research was Participatory Action Research (PAR) through the observation and Focused Group Discussion (FGD). Based on the finding of this research, the problems faced by craftsman were the limited knowledge about product design and marketing, the problem that the business still in home business scale, there was no enough venture capital, the income was not comparable with the time and effort that they used. This fact was very ironic where the raw material was very easy to be found and also it was able to follow the current trend by using plait basic technique which could only be done manually. For the business development, it was urgently needed the continual guidance and the giving of venture capital evenly to the all craftsman group of poor housewives. Besides that, it was important to the craftsman to have patent and improved public love to their craft product.
‘Ilal al-hadīth study is a kind of study that investigates hadith and has strategic values in other hadith studies. This article investigates descriptively that aims at exploring and positioning ‘ilal al-hadīth study for developin hadith study in the future since there is minimum appreciation for hadith scholars in general toward the existence and the development of this study.
